These HJT Log analysers are a tool to assist .. not to be treated as the be all and end oll... I have seen red entries that are totaly safe, and greens that are very suspect... But they are a healthy guide:
this is why I use a both of these.. different answers.. better idea of the problem.. oh dont forget google.... haaaaandy
